Specimen = sample
Specimen notes are banknotes, printed for the purpose of testing, for various details
and to be presented to the approval authority, before actual printing.
Generally, the international system, prefer to punch the word Specimen (also in Thai version ตัวอย่าง) on the banknotes,
useing red stamps wording SPECIMEN (sample) and printed with 000000, instead of alphabetical codes
and serial numbers.
